Research underpins evidence-based dentistry, which in turn directs the dental team towards successful clinical practice. Formerly seen as the Cinderella of the profession, research now is achieving its rightful place in all aspects of dentistry. The expertise for research has mainly been resident within the secondary care sector, which numerically represents a small minority of the profession.

Of late, a growing number of primary care workers have become involved in research, and primary care dental research has come of age. However, due to the difficulty of obtaining funding, the majority of these practitioners have been enthusiastic amateurs who have picked up research skills to a greater or lesser extent along the way.

Research skills can now be gained through various training courses, including the formal training provided by a masters degree. The involvement of dental personnel with primary care research networks has opened up many opportunities, including dental participation in multi-disciplinary research projects.

By publishing the Research Competencies document and the Functional Map, the FGDP(UK) has taken on the responsibility of setting standards in primary care research. It will be essential for divisional research coordinators to have a range of research competencies, and the Faculty framework will provide a road map to guide researchers through the stages of research.

The Faculty’s national research facilitators, Ken Eaton and Paul Batchelor, have produced these excellent guidelines which clearly lead the potential researcher through the maze of research principles and methodology. The documents outline both the structure and stages of research, and will greatly assist primary care workers to find their rightful place in the hierarchy.
